Cyclones Of Indian Seas: Friend Or Foe For Summer Monsoon

Monsoon onset dates were revised in 2020 based on 60 years of data from 1960 to 2019. The onset date for Port Blair (Andaman Nicobar) is 22nd May, Sri Lanka 26th May and the mainland (Kerala) 01st June. Pre Monsoon cyclones of May in the Indian seas have unique characteristics and differ from basin to basin. ....

Potential Cyclone Mocha Keep India, Bangladesh, Myanmar On State Of Preparedness

For any cyclone to reach Odisha, West Bengal or Bangladesh, the initial perturbation has to cross the latitude of 15 Degree North. If it does not happen due to strong easterly winds over southern latitudes in the higher levels, the weather system will head for South Coastal Andhra Pradesh or North Tamil Nadu (low probability) and may not strengthen much. ....

Is March 2023 Preparing For Cyclonic Storm- Like March 2022

Weather systems very close to the equator do not intensify much. However, favourable sea conditions, at times, give a push and take these disturbances to the stage of depression and deep depression. Additional trigger is required to upgrade to a storm. ....
